Calibrations:
Lea et al. (2000): Mg/Ca = 0.3 exp(0.089T) (core top calibration)
Dekens et al. (2002): Mg/Ca = 0.38 exp(0.09T) (core top calibration)
Anand et al. (2003): Mg/Ca = 0.38 exp(0.09T) (sediment trap calibration)
Nürnberg et al. (1996): Mg/Ca = 0.38 exp(0.091T) (culture experiments)
Mashiotta et al. (1999): Mg/Ca = 0.474 exp(0.107T) (culture experiments)
Hastings et al. (2001): Mg/Ca = 0.38 exp(0.089T) (core top calibration)
von Langen et al. (2005): Mg/Ca = 0.51 exp(0.1T) (culture experiments on N. pachyderma (d))
Elderfield and Ganssen (2000): Mg/Ca = 0.52 exp(0.1T) (core tops)
Barker and Elderfield (2002): Mg/Ca = 0.72 exp(0.1T) (core tops)
Thornalley et al. (2009): Mg/Ca = 0.794 exp(0.1T) (core tops)
